The stroke you're putting on it looks really bad. If you want to stick with an outline, I'd make it thicker, and sharpen out the edges.

As for the actual care package icon, if you didn't make that yourself- you can't use it for a logo bro. If you didn thats good, but again, the stroke around it looks too rough.

You're probably working wayyy too small which is making the quality bad.

My advice would be this;

You see the actual image behind it all? Don't just drop the text over it, try work a way for it to sort of blend into the text. Also when using the borders on the text, use the same colour as the image around JUST the edges of the each letters. Search up "eSports logos" and you'll get some concepts. If you're trying to make it minimalistic try another font and spacing changes.

Also, if you're using illustrator, try adding some detail to the package & parachute thing.

Don't take this to heart, as I don't want to offend you, it's very amateur at the moment. However, if you keep practicing you can only get better!
